    Mine had a lot of hard areas and Laura thinks there is some necrosis & of course scar tissue but some of what I am feeling is the actual flap. As the swelling continues to go down you may be feeling the flap itself. They fat graft around the and "fluff" so to speak to soften things up. They also have a jet machine (I think that's what Jeanine called it), but anyway it great at breaking things up, so an additional flap won't be needed.
